LESSON 8


GOD'S TEN-COMMANDMENT MORAL LAW

By Leo Schreven

Now all government has law. It's the will of government that you obey the laws. Without law you have anarchy and everyone doing his own thing. So God gives law also, so there will be harmony among His people.

When we think of the law of God, we discover it is the only part of Scripture God did not trust man to write. Exodus 31:18, "And he gave unto Moses, when he had made an end of communing with him upon mount Sinai, two tables of testimony, tables of stone, written with the finger of God." That ought to make it important. Now friends, the devil hates God's law and since he first broke it, it has been his work to destroy God's law and today he has almost done that. In the early 1900's every church, regardless of its name, had within it a picture of the ten commandments. These principles were taught to our children and all society, but not any more. Today people are saying, "The law is not binding" or "We're under grace and don't have to keep it" or "The law was nailed to the cross," et cetera. In this lesson we want to know what God says, and understand what He means when He says most people will be lost because they did not do His will.

God's law has always existed, even before He wrote it on stone at Mt. Sinai. Genesis 26:5, "Because that Abraham obeyed my voice, and kept my charge, my commandments, my statutes, and my laws." Abraham, kept God's law, and before Abraham there was Lucifer himself. He broke at least three commandments. 1. The first commandment, because he wanted to be like God. 2. The ninth commandment, because he lied to the angels. 3. The tenth commandment, because he coveted God's throne. If Lucifer was put out of heaven for breaking the law, we're not going in breaking it! Let's see what the Bible says in Psalm 119:142, "Thy righteousness is an everlasting righteousness, and thy law is the truth." The law is the truth. Why would God want to do away with the truth? Verse 172, "My tongue shall speak of thy word: for all thy commandments are righteousness." The law is righteousness. Now the New Testament says in Romans 7:12, "Wherefore the law is holy, and the commandment holy, and just, and good." Paul says the law is holy, just, (fair) and good! Now let's see what Jesus says in Matthew 5:17-19, "Think not that I am come to destroy the law, or the prophets: I am not come to destroy, but to fulfill. For verily I say unto you, Till heaven and earth pass, one jot or one tittle shall in no wise pass from the law, till all be fulfilled. Whosoever therefore shall break one of these least commandments, and shall teach men so, he shall be called the least in the kingdom of heaven: but whosoever shall do and teach them, the same shall be called great in the kingdom of heaven." "Till heaven and earth pass." If you think the law is done away with just look into the heavens and then stomp your foot on the ground. If both are there, so is the law! Psalm 111:7-8, "The works of his hands are verity and judgment; all his commandments are sure. They stand fast for ever and ever, and are done in truth and uprightness." God's law is forever and ever!

Why do we have God's law? Let's ask another question. Do we have sin today? Yes! Then law also must exist. First John 3:4, "Whosoever committeth sin transgresseth also the law: for SIN IS THE TRANSGRESSION OF THE LAW." Sin is the transgression of the law! If there is no law, there is no transgression! Romans 4:15, "Because the law worketh wrath: for where no law is, there is no transgression." So the very fact that we have sin tells us there must be law. Now, what is the purpose of the law? Romans 3:20, "Therefore by the deeds of the law there shall no flesh be justified in his sight: for by the law is the knowledge of sin." That's the purpose of the law. It cannot justify or save you. If you could be justified by obeying the law, you would not need Jesus. The law cannot save you! That is not its purpose. What is it for? It gives the knowledge of sin. The law simply tells you what you ought to do. It's like a red light. The red light won't stop your car, but it tells you, you ought to stop!Go To Top of Page What further purpose does the law serve? James 1:23-25, "For if any be a hearer of the word, and not a doer, he is like unto a man beholding his natural face in a glass: For he beholdeth himself, and goeth his way, and straightway forgetteth what manner of man he was. But whoso looketh into the perfect law of liberty, and continueth therein, he being not a forgetful hearer, but a doer of the work, this man shall be blessed in his deed." The law is like a mirror. God says take my law like a mirror, look in it. If you have dirt or sin, the mirror reveals it! Now, can the mirror clean up the dirt? No. The purpose of the mirror is to make me aware that I have dirt and need to wash it away. If I want to be clean, I need a cleansing from Jesus! Really the mirror does me a favour! So I get cleansed by the blood of Christ, and I come back to the same mirror. The same mirror now says, "Your face is clean! God said, "Look into my law" (the mirror). The law says, "You've got dirt" (Romans 3:20 : Law gives the knowledge of sin). But if you want to get clean, you have to lay aside the law, and got to that "fountain filled with blood" that cleanses all sin - the blood of Jesus Christ.

Let's make it practical. Here's a man who is cheating on his wife. He looks in the mirror, it says, "Thou shalt not commit adultery." It tells him he's got dirt in his life. What does he do then? He goes to Jesus, he is cleansed, forgiven, and justified. When he comes back and looks in the mirror it says," You are clean!" Romans 8:1 says there is no condemnation! "There is therefore now no condemnation to them which are in Christ Jesus, who walk not after the flesh, but after the Spirit." That's the purpose of the law.

The Bible proposition is simply that those who hate God's law, love sin. In fact most people who condemn the law don't even know what it says. People are down on what they're not up on. Let's look at all the ten commandments and see.

Exodus 20:3-17 -
1. "Thou shalt have no other gods before me."
2. "Thou shalt not make unto thee any graven image, or any likeness of any thing that is in heaven above, or that is in the earth beneath, or that is in the water under the earth: Thou shalt not bow down thyself to them, nor serve them: for I the LORD thy God am a jealous God, visiting the iniquity of the fathers upon the children unto the third and fourth generation of them that hate me; And shewing mercy unto thousands of them that love me, and keep my commandments."
3. "Thou shalt not take the name of the LORD thy God in vain; for the LORD will not hold him guiltless that taketh his name in vain."
4. "Remember the sabbath day, to keep it holy. Six days shalt thou labour, and do all thy work: But the seventh day is the sabbath of the LORD thy God: in it thou shalt not do any work, thou, nor thy son, nor thy daughter, thy manservant, nor thy maidservant, not thy cattle, nor thy stranger that is within thy gates: For in six days the LORD made heaven and earth, the sea, and all that in them is, and rested the seventh day: wherefore the LORD blessed the sabbath day, and hallowed it."
5. "Honour thy father and mother: that thy days may be long upon the land which the LORD thy God giveth thee."
6. "Thou shalt not kill."
7. "Thou shalt not commit adultery."
8. "Thou shalt not steal."
9. "Thou shalt not bear false witness against thy neighbour."
10. "Thou shalt not covet thy neighbour's house, thou shalt not covet thy neighbour's wife, nor his manservant, nor his maidservant, nor his ox, nor his ass, nor any thing that is thy neighbour's."

If these principles were kept, think what a wonderful world it would be!
